WebMay 14, 2024 · Figure 15.5.2.1 Freshwater kidneys. After solute reabsorption is complete, the urine is little more than water. Most of the nitrogenous wastes (including large amounts of ammonia, NH 3) leave by diffusion out of the gills. So, the kidney is mostly a device for maintaining water balance in the animal, rather than an organ of excretion.
WebKey Points on Urine Formation and Osmoregulation. Urine is formed in three main steps- glomerular filtration, reabsorption and secretion. It comprises 95 % water and 5% wastes such as ions of sodium, potassium and calcium, and nitrogenous wastes such as creatinine, urea and ammonia. SCUF is a continuous renal replacement therapy (CRRT) generally used to remove fluid from fluid overloaded patients with acute kidney failure.
